1. The Core Visual Pillars of Social Discovery

To rank in AI Overviews and capture attention in the feed, your design must adhere to these three 2026 pillars:

  • Tactile Textures & Sensory Design: 2026 is the year of “Digital Touch.” Using materials that mimic sand, stone, or squishy “puffy” textures creates a sensory experience that increases dwell time.
  • Bento Grid Layouts: Borrowed from UI/UX, Bento-style grids allow you to compartmentalize information into modular sections. This is perfect for Zero-Click content, as it makes complex data easily digestible for both humans and AI scanners.
  • Searchable Typography: Moving away from standard fonts, 2026 favors “Liquid & Experimental Typography.” However, the secret is ensuring these fonts are paired with high-contrast, OCR-friendly (Optical Character Recognition) subtitles so the algorithm can “read” your message.

2. AEO-Optimized Design: Designing for the Bots

In 2026, your images are data. When you post a graphic,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) is what determines if you show up in a voice search or a Gemini summary.

  • Visual Metadata: Every image must include descriptive alt-text that includes your primary and secondary keywords.
  • Signal-Heavy Palettes: Predictive AI now identifies certain color moods (e.g., “Eco-friendly Earth Tones” or “High-Performance Cosmic Neons”) and serves them to users based on their current psychological state.
  • On-Screen Hierarchy: Place your “Answer” (the core value of the post) in the top 30% of the frame. This ensures that even in a preview or a search snippet, the intent is clear.

3. Motion-Led Branding: Moving Beyond the Static

If your brand doesn’t move, it doesn’t exist in 2026. Motion has become a core design principle rather than an “add-on.”

At Cloudix Digital, we utilize “Micro-Interactions” in our content management. These are subtle animations—a logo that breathes, text that flows, or a background that reacts to the scroll. These micro-movements signal to the Facebook and TikTok algorithms that the content is “High-Quality” and “Engaging,” triggering a wider distribution to non-followers.

FAQ: Designing for Social Discovery in 2026

Q: Does “Maximalism” make my brand look unprofessional?

A: Not if it’s “Controlled Chaos.” In 2026, maximalism is used to show personality and depth. For B2B Social Strategy, it helps your technical expertise look energetic rather than dry.

Q: How do I optimize my videos for visual search?

A: Use “OCR-Friendly” text overlays. Ensure your main keywords appear in clear, readable fonts within the video. Platforms like TikTok use this to categorize your content for social SEO.

Q: Is the “Bento Grid” only for websites?

A: No! It’s the highest-performing layout for Instagram Carousels in 2026. It allows you to present a complete answer in one swipe.

Q: Can a “Minimalist” brand still win in 2026?

A: Yes, through “Bold Minimalism.” This uses heavy contrast and aggressive typography rather than soft, muted tones to command attention in a crowded feed.
